Recovery & Access

Recovery overview Recovery & Access describes the mechanisms used to restore access to an Aurex account if login credentials are lost or unavailable.

These mechanisms are designed to provide access recovery while maintaining account security.


Recovery seed phrase

During account setup, a recovery seed phrase is generated.

  • The seed phrase is unique to the account

  • It can be used to restore access if the password is lost

Seed phrase storage

Users are responsible for securely storing their recovery seed phrase.

Recommended practices:

  • store it offline,

  • do not share it with anyone,

  • avoid storing it in plain text on connected devices.

Note Aurex does not store a copy of the recovery seed phrase.


Account recovery

If access to an account is lost:

  • the recovery seed phrase can be used to restore access,

  • a new password can be set after recovery.


Access limitations

  • Lost seed phrases cannot be recovered

  • Accounts without a valid recovery method may become permanently inaccessible

Security considerations

  • Treat the recovery seed phrase as sensitive information

  • Do not enter the seed phrase on untrusted devices

  • Do not share it with third parties
